Closet Demolition in Sacramento, CA
Closet demolition services involve carefully removing existing closet structures, including built-in shelving, cabinetry, and hanging rods, to prepare a space for renovation or reorganization. These projects typically include removing outdated or damaged closet components, creating open areas for new storage solutions, or clearing space for other home improvements. Homeowners often request this service when planning to upgrade closet layouts, expand storage capacity, or repurpose a room, and they usually want to understand the scope of removal, potential impact on surrounding areas, and any necessary preparation before demolition begins.
Property owners should consider the existing closet construction, any wiring or plumbing that may be concealed within the walls, and the overall condition of the space before requesting demolition. It’s also helpful to clarify whether the goal is complete removal or partial demolition, and to discuss any concerns about dust, debris, or disruption to neighboring rooms. Understanding these details ensures the project aligns with renovation plans and minimizes surprises during the process.

Closet Demolition Questions
What is involved in closet demolition? The process typically includes removing shelving, drywall, and other built-in components to clear the space for renovation or repurposing.
Can closet demolition be done in existing homes? Yes, it is a common step in remodeling projects to create more functional or open spaces within homes.
Is it necessary to clear out the closet before demolition? Yes, removing personal belongings ensures a safer and more efficient demolition process.
What should property owners consider before starting closet demolition? It's important to plan for waste disposal and ensure proper removal of materials to prevent damage or debris buildup.
